Information System Security Engineer (CI Poly)

KBR is seeking an Information Systems Security Engineer (ISSE) provides support to the customer in the area of Cyber Security.
Responsibilities:
Provide analytical and technical security recommendations to the customerLead the identification of projects' security requirementParticipate in network design reviews and security testing for the customer's networksCoordinate with system development teams to ensure network security standards are followed and implemented correctlyIdentify additional security requirements, based on RMF or as the result of security issues that put the customer's systems at riskReviews and analyzes new systems (hardware and software) and provides recommendations concerning system securityReview Security Requirements Traceability Matrixes (SRTMs), System Security Plans (SSPs) and other IA documentation for completenessProvide A&A and RMF guidance to system owners to ensure accreditation successRequired Qualifications:
Bachelors of Science Degree in Science, Technology, Engineering or Mathematics (STEM) or an advanced IA certificationDoD 8570 certification in IAT or IAMExperience in security systems engineering involving various computer hardware and software operation systems and application solutions in both stand-alone and LAN/WAN configurationsExperience with security features and/or vulnerability of various operating systems as defined by NIST, DISA (STIGs), and USCYBERCOMExperience with networks and systems security administration, operation systems security configuration and account management best practicesExperience implementing RMF Process and NIST 800-53 technical controls, as well as developing and maintaining associated certification and accreditation documentation
Qualifications:
Experience briefing senior customer personnelFamiliarity with the customer's Lifecycle Readiness processFamiliarity with Amazon Web Services (AWS)Experience with IA vulnerability testing and related network and system test tools (ie retina, HBSS, EVSS, ACAS)Experience with Splunk and ServiceNowFamiliarity with Cross Domain Systems (CDS)Experience supporting IC or DoD in the Cyber Security DomainClearance Required:
Active TS/SCI with Poly is required to be considered for this position.

Don't Be Fooled

The fraudster will send a check to the victim who has accepted a job. The check can be for multiple reasons such as signing bonus, supplies, etc. The victim will be instructed to deposit the check and use the money for any of these reasons and then instructed to send the remaining funds to the fraudster. The check will bounce and the victim is left responsible.
